Subject: [PATCH net-next] tg3: Be drop monitor friendly

tg3_tx() does the normal packet TX completion,
tigon3_dma_hwbug_workaround() needs to allocate a new SKB that is
suitable for the DMA hardware bug, and finally tg3_free_rings() is doing
ring cleanup. Use dev_consume_skb_any() for these 3 locations to be SKB
drop monitor friendly.

drivers/net/ethernet/broadcom/tg3.c | 6 +++---
1 file changed, 3 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)
diff --git a/drivers/net/ethernet/broadcom/tg3.c b/drivers/net/ethernet/broadcom/tg3.c
index d600c41fb1dc..8b8da7e32e24 100644
--- a/drivers/net/ethernet/broadcom/tg3.c
+++ b/drivers/net/ethernet/broadcom/tg3.c
@@ -6587,7 +6587,7 @@ static void tg3_tx(struct tg3_napi *tnapi)
pkts_compl++;
bytes_compl += skb->len;
- dev_kfree_skb_any(skb);
+ dev_consume_skb_any(skb);
if (unlikely(tx_bug)) {
tg3_tx_recover(tp);
@@ -7829,7 +7829,7 @@ static int tigon3_dma_hwbug_workaround(struct tg3_napi *tnapi,
}
}
- dev_kfree_skb_any(skb);
+ dev_consume_skb_any(skb);
*pskb = new_skb;
return ret;
}
@@ -8543,7 +8543,7 @@ static void tg3_free_rings(struct tg3 *tp)
tg3_tx_skb_unmap(tnapi, i,
skb_shinfo(skb)->nr_frags - 1);
- dev_kfree_skb_any(skb);
+ dev_consume_skb_any(skb);
}
netdev_tx_reset_queue(netdev_get_tx_queue(tp->dev, j));
}
